5 Rechargeable battery pack
A rechargeable lithium ion battery is included in the scope of delivery of your portable
DVD player. This battery is connected on the rear side of the device. Fully charge the
battery before you use the device for the first time. Normally it takes about five hours
for the battery to be charged. When the rechargeable battery is fully charged, you can
operate the device with it for about 2 (DVB-T) – 2.5 (DVD) hours. However, the actual
operating time also depends on the disc you use. Fully charge the battery when it will
not be used for an extended period of time.
5.1 Notes on using rechargeable batteries
¾
When using a new rechargeable battery, fully charge it prior to use.
¾
Use rechargeable batteries only in temperatures between 0°C and 40°C. Do not expose
rechargeable batteries to high temperatures or direct sunlight.
¾
Do not throw the battery into water or fire.
¾
Ensure adequate air circulation around the device. Do not place the device on soft furniture,
carpets or other materials while in operation, as this may restrict the air from properly circulating
around the device.
¾
Do not short-circuit the contacts of a rechargeable battery.
¾
Do not disassemble the rechargeable battery.
¾
When switched off, the indicator lamp will blink green when charging the battery and will remain
constant once the charging has finished.
¾
Remove the battery pack when it is fully charged or when it is not used.
¾
When the state of charge reaches a low level, the
symbol is displayed on the LCD screen.
Some minutes later the DVD player turns off automatically.

Note
Charge the battery with the device switched off. This will shorten the charging
time and extend the life of the battery.
Charge the battery fully before using for the first time.
Caution
Do not touch the battery's terminals with any metal objects. This would cause the
battery to go to standby mode. Connect the DVD player with the battery
connected to a voltage supply source to exit the standby mode.
